CONFIG_MAX_XLAT_TABLES

Maximum numbers of translation tables

Type: int

Help

This option specifies the maximum numbers of translation tables.
Based on this, translation tables are allocated at compile time and
used at runtime as needed.  If the runtime need exceeds preallocated
numbers of translation tables, it will result in assert. Number of
translation tables required is decided based on how many discrete
memory regions (both normal and device memory) are present on given
platform and how much granularity is required while assigning
attributes to these memory regions.

config MAX_XLAT_TABLES
    int "Maximum numbers of translation tables"
    default 20 if USERSPACE && ARM64_VA_BITS >= 40
    default 16 if USERSPACE
    default 12 if ARM64_VA_BITS >= 40
    default 8
    depends on ARM_MMU && (CPU_CORTEX_A || CPU_AARCH64_CORTEX_R) && ARM64
